Step-by-step explanation:
The distance formula is useful.
d = √((x2 -x1)^2 +(y2 -y1)^2)
d = √((7 -1)^2 +(12 -4)^2) = √(6^2 +8^2) = √(36 +64) = √100
d = 10
The distance between P and Q is 10.
_____
<em>Additional comment</em>
You may recognize the run : rise ratio of 6 : 8 = 3 : 4. This suggests a 3-4-5 right triangle with a scale factor of 2. If you're familiar with that Pythagorean triple, you can write down the answer as soon as you see the rise and run numbers.
